Associate Enterprise Technology Developer Entry
SMUD is the nation's sixth-largest community-owned electric service provider, known for its commitment to employee satisfaction and community engagement. The Associate Enterprise Technology Developer Entry role focuses on providing technical support and analysis for enterprise applications, contributing to SAP technologies, and collaborating with experienced developers to enhance customer-centric solutions.

Responsibilities
Plan, analyze, design, develop, implement, and maintain enterprise applications by utilizing other development support tools for the SMUD’s interfaces, data conversions, custom transactions, forms and reports
Develop detailed designs, defining user requirements
Participate in workflow process design, development, testing, administration and maintenance
Documenting business processes and transaction steps
Address integration and interface issues between enterprise applications and non-enterprise applications
Develop customizations for enterprise application transactions and user exits
Develop testing criteria/scenarios and conducting testing and debugging (utilizing enterprise application debugging tools)
Planning implementation strategies
Provide technical documentation on custom transactions, interfaces, forms, reports, workflow, document imaging and other enterprise application objects
Support and administration of document imaging and data archiving needs
Communicating technical information and offer guidance to staff and/or end-user community
Analyze the need for modifications and enhancements to existing enterprise application(s) and/or infrastructure by evaluating the effectiveness of the current modules
Performing needs, feasibility, and gap analysis
Identify needed changes and enhancements
Perform workflow and process analysis
Identify impacts to business processes
Revise user and system requirements
Design modifications
Prepare change notices
Modification integration
Develop testing criteria and conduct testing
Provide technical consultation and solutions
Technical support for overall effectiveness of the use of enterprise application systems by end-users
Support functional analysts in developing training information
Provide information to functional analysts on the use of programs and procedures
Troubleshoot user and technical obstacles
Provide technical consultation and solutions
Troubleshoot system problems
Establish training needs
Develop training materials
Conduct classroom and on-the-job training on the use of programs and procedures
